Kwara NSCDC Issues Stern Warning Ahead of Nationwide Protests
According to a news report from Daily Post, the Kwara State Commandant of the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C), Umar Mohammed, has issued a stern warning to individuals who might exploit the upcoming nationwide protests for criminal activities and unrest.
In a statement released on Monday by the command's spokesman, Ayoola Michael Shola, Umar emphasised that the command is on high alert with stringent measures in place to maintain law and order before, during, and after the protest.
He further stated that the command will not fold its hands and watch hoodlums wreak havoc, and vandalize critical national assets and infrastructure, as adequate deployment will be made across the state to ensure watertight security of life and property.
While acknowledging the citizens' right to protest, commandant Umar, urged the youths and other concerned citizens to lawfully and peacefully express their grievances, ensuring that national security and public safety are not compromised.
He also encouraged law-abiding Kwarans to continue with their daily activities without fear, affirming that stringent measures have been employed to address the envisaged threat.
